Growing up in East Manchester in the 60s a friend's mother tragically died. If you can imagine gangs of kids across A few streets of terraced houses that all played together. Well the two boys who were now brought up by a working parent,and aunties living across the street from their house, were regularly seen playing outside with a buttie in their hands (dad could manage that). Both of them were nicknamed big butties and baby butties by all of us kids. The names stuck for life with most people during their adult lives never knowing their real names. Sadly baby butties died earlier this year. Steven was 64 years old.i love the word "buttie"

In the 70s estates with semi detached houses were springing up and the more aspirational working class people (like my mum and dad) started moving from the terraces when they had kids. People used to call them “Jam Butty Estates” because all you could afford to eat once you’d moved was Jam Butties.Growing up in East Manchester in the 60s a friend's mother tragically died.
